2024年4月11日发(作者:)

vba单元格对齐方式

在VBA中,可以使用HorizontalAlignment和

VerticalAlignment属性来控制单元格中文本的水平和垂直对齐

方式。这些属性可以应用于Range对象,即单个单元格或一

定范围的单元格。

以下是一些常用的对齐方式:

1. 水平对齐方式:

- 左对齐:xlLeft

- 右对齐:xlRight

- 居中对齐:xlCenter

示例代码:

```

Range("A1").HorizontalAlignment = xlLeft

Range("A1").HorizontalAlignment = xlRight

Range("A1").HorizontalAlignment = xlCenter

```

2. 垂直对齐方式:

- 顶部对齐:xlTop

- 底部对齐:xlBottom

- 居中对齐:xlCenter

示例代码:

```

Range("A1").VerticalAlignment = xlTop

Range("A1").VerticalAlignment = xlBottom

Range("A1").VerticalAlignment = xlCenter

```

你也可以将这些属性应用于多个单元格范围,如:

```

Range("A1:B3").HorizontalAlignment = xlLeft

Range("A1:B3").VerticalAlignment = xlTop

```

当你在VBA中使用这些对齐方式时,请确保在运行代码之前

选定要应用对齐方式的范围。